Bennett Family The Reserve Cabernet Sauvignon 2005
 
Winery:  "The saturated purple hues of the wine hint at the extracted nature of our 2005 Napa Valley Cabernet Sauvignon. Aromas of black cherries, cocoa, and barrel spice are carried through to the palate in a deep and luxurious package. The supple tannins and generous body of the wine make for a wine that is enjoyable on release, but may be aged longer to develop additional complexity.

Following a 7 day fermentation, the wine was left on the skins for a period of extended maceration; in addition to softening the tannins, this process helps extract maximum color and flavor. Once the wine was gently pressed, it was racked to French oak barrels, 60% of which were new. The wine underwent the malolactic fermentation in barrels to "tame" the new barrel tannins and flesh out the body of the wine. Quarterly rackings ensured that the wine was brilliant in appearance and fully developed in body by the end of its time in barrel."
